Tehran, Iran, April 06, 2026 (Parliament Politics Magazine) Nuclear diplomacy crisis is intensifying after Iran strongly condemned what it described as a US-Israeli attack on its heavy water facility, marking a dangerous turning point in ongoing geopolitical tensions. The development has triggered immediate global concern, with analysts warning of broader implications for international security and nuclear negotiations.

Iranian officials have labeled the strike a violation of sovereignty and a destabilizing act that could derail already fragile diplomatic efforts. The facility targeted is believed to be part of Iran’s nuclear infrastructure, making the situation particularly sensitive.

A senior Iranian authority stated:

“This escalation threatens not only regional stability but also the future of diplomatic solutions. Iran reserves the right to respond decisively.”

What Triggered the Nuclear Diplomacy Crisis

The latest nuclear diplomacy crisis stems from a reported strike on Iran’s heavy water facility, a key component in certain nuclear processes.

Heavy water reactors can be used in the production of plutonium, which has both civilian and military applications. Although Iran has consistently maintained that its nuclear activities are peaceful, such facilities have remained at the center of global scrutiny.

Preliminary assessments suggest the strike was targeted, focusing on critical infrastructure rather than causing widespread destruction. However, the political impact has been immediate and severe, fueling tensions across the region.
